Brain Computer Interface Market to be Worth US$ 1.2 Billion by 2024; Demand Increases with Growing Prevalence of Brain Disorders - TMR


ALBANY, New York, May 16, 2018 /PRNewswire/ --

The global brain computer interface market is projected in a report by Transparency Market Research (TMR) to find companies focusing on bringing out novel and nascent technologies with a view to secure a solid share. Companies could also concentrate on catering to the needs of end users by analyzing human preferences, inclinations, and behaviors to a detailed degree. They are expected to hold an inclination toward manufacturing products that could be coordinated with a broad range of applications. Presence of ruling competitors such as NeuroPace Inc., MindMaze SA, and Emotiv Systems could be marked in the market.

TMR prognosticates the global brain computer interface market to post a 14.9% CAGR for the forecast tenure 2016-2024. The market could reach to a US$1.2 bn valuation by the final forecast year. With respect to segmentation by type, non-invasive BCI is foreseen to grab a colossal share of the market in the coming years. In terms of region, North America could be a higher revenue getter followed by Europe anticipated to register a 14.0% CAGR.

Awareness Programs Inform Consumers about Utility of BCI Technology 

Consumers are prophesied to adopt brain computer interface technology due to increasing awareness about its utility through various advertisements and programs. Companies dealing with BCI could look to make their products compatible, sound, and innovative while being involved in extensive research and development activities. Demand for brain computer interface is forecasted to gain a strong boost in the near future because of rising incidence of depression, stroke, and Parkinson's disease among geriatrics. Geriatric population could be vulnerable to brain-related disorders that lead to severe disabilities. Over the years, brain computer interface devices have attained the trust of older people with disabilities.
